O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.503(a)(1): The employer did not provide a training program for each employee potentially exposed to fall hazards to enable each employee to recognize the hazards of falling and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ize these hazards: At the residential construction site, the employer did not ensure employees performing decking activities were trained to recognize and avoid fall hazards and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ize or avoid those hazards.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.1053(b)(1): Where portable ladders were used for access to an upper landing surface and the ladder length allows, the ladder side rails did not extend at least 3 feet (.9 m) above the upper landing surface being accessed. At the residential construction site, employees were using an aluminum extension ladder with side rails that did not extend at least 3 feet above the edge of the roof. The employees were exposed to a fall hazard of approximately 12 feet.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.1060(a): The employer shall provide a training program for each employee using ladders and stairways, as necessary. The program shall enable each employee to recognize hazards related to ladders and stairways, and shall train each employee in the procedures to be followed to minimize these hazards. At the residential construction site, the employer did not ensure employees installing decking material were trained to recognize and avoid hazards related to ladders and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ize or avoid those hazards.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system: At a residential site, employees performing decking activities without fall protection were exposed to a fall hazard of approximately 15 feet to the ground below. Oliver Dimas Garcia was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ard or its equivalent standard 1926.501(b)(13),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 980022, citation number 1, item number 1 and was affirmed as a final order on July 16, 2014, with a final abatement date of July 21, 2014, with respect to a workplace located at 4008 Melody Pond, Arlington, TX 76005.
